Foreign Affairs Managing Editor Gideon Rose and CFR.org Acting Editor Robert McMahon preview major world events in the week ahead.
In this week's podcast: U.S. Secretary of State Hillary Clinton travels to Africa; special representatives from India and China meet for border negotiations; leaders of the United States, Mexico, and Canada summit in Guadalajara, Mexico; and U.S.-Israeli ties remain strained.
